Analysis
Vanuatu recorded 0.0064 kt for food retail — emissions (co2eq) from n2o in 2023.
That represents a change of down 3.0% on the previous year and down 16.9% over ten years.
Over the whole period, food retail — emissions (co2eq) from n2o in Vanuatu peaked at 0.0082 kt in 2009 and was at its lowest, 0.0029 kt, in 1990.
That places Vanuatu 177th out of 190 countries with data for 2023, putting it in the bottom quarter.
The long-run direction has been consistently rising across the 34 years of available data.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
